Founded in 1995, the National Bank of Iraq (NBI) was one of the first private banks established in the country. As a subsidiary of Capital Bank of Jordan, NBI leverages international expertise to provide a wide array of financial products and services to individuals, SMEs, and large corporations. Its mission is to be the "Bank of Choice in Iraq" by focusing on innovation, customer service, and contributing to the economic development of the region through reliable and modern banking solutions.
